EXCEL中坐标怎么和BOM整合

EXCEL中坐标怎么和BOM整合

EXCEL中坐标怎么和BOM整合

在Excel中,将坐标和BOM(物料清单)整合起来是一个常见的任务。使用VLOOKUP函数、应用INDEX和MATCH函数、进行数据透视表分析、添加辅助列进行数据匹配,这些方法可以帮助你有效地将坐标与BOM整合起来。以下将详细介绍其中一种方法——使用VLOOKUP函数,以帮助你更好地理解和应用。

使用VLOOKUP函数:VLOOKUP函数是Excel中非常强大且常用的查找和引用函数之一,能够帮助你在一个数据范围内查找特定值并返回对应的结果。例如,如果你有一张包含物料编号和坐标的表格,以及一张包含物料编号和物料名称的BOM表格,可以使用VLOOKUP函数将这些表格整合在一起。

一、理解BOM和坐标数据

什么是BOM?

BOM(Bill of Materials,物料清单)是指产品生产过程中所需原材料、零部件及其数量的清单。一个BOM通常包括物料编号、物料名称、数量等信息。BOM在制造业中非常重要,因为它列出了生产某一产品所需的所有物料。

坐标数据的意义

在BOM表中,坐标数据通常用于表示物料在仓库、生产线或某一特定位置的存储位置。坐标数据可以帮助管理人员快速找到所需物料,提高生产效率。例如,坐标可能表示仓库中的行号和列号。

二、准备工作

数据整理

在进行整合之前,确保你的数据是整洁和标准化的。以下是一个示例数据:

  1. BOM表

    物料编号 物料名称 数量
    A001 电阻 100
    A002 电容 200
    A003 二极管 150
  2. 坐标表

    物料编号 坐标
    A001 R1C1
    A002 R1C2
    A003 R2C1

确保数据唯一性

在进行数据整合时,确保物料编号是唯一的,以避免查找错误。如果存在重复的物料编号,建议先进行数据清理。

三、使用VLOOKUP函数整合数据

基础语法

VLOOKUP函数的基本语法如下:

=VLOOKUP(lookup_value, table_array, col_index_num, [range_lookup])

  • lookup_value:要查找的值。
  • table_array:包含查找值的数据范围。
  • col_index_num:要返回的列的索引。
  • [range_lookup]:可选参数,默认为TRUE,表示近似匹配;如果为FALSE,表示精确匹配。

实际应用

  1. 在BOM表中添加一个新列,用于显示坐标。

  2. 在新列的第一个单元格中输入以下公式:

    =VLOOKUP(A2, 坐标表!$A$2:$B$4, 2, FALSE)

    其中:

    • A2:BOM表中的物料编号。
    • 坐标表!$A$2:$B$4:坐标表的数据范围。
    • 2:坐标表中要返回的列索引。
    • FALSE:表示精确匹配。
  3. 向下复制公式,将坐标数据填充到整个BOM表中。

检查结果

整合完成后,BOM表应如下所示:

物料编号 物料名称 数量 坐标
A001 电阻 100 R1C1
A002 电容 200 R1C2
A003 二极管 150 R2C1

四、应用INDEX和MATCH函数

基础语法

INDEX和MATCH函数组合使用也能实现类似VLOOKUP的效果,并且在某些情况下更加灵活。

  • INDEX函数的基本语法如下:

    =INDEX(array, row_num, [column_num])

    • array:数据范围。
    • row_num:要返回的行号。
    • [column_num]:可选参数,要返回的列号。
  • MATCH函数的基本语法如下:

    =MATCH(lookup_value, lookup_array, [match_type])

    • lookup_value:要查找的值。
    • lookup_array:包含查找值的数据范围。
    • [match_type]:可选参数,默认为1,表示近似匹配;如果为0,表示精确匹配。

实际应用

  1. 在BOM表中添加一个新列,用于显示坐标。

  2. 在新列的第一个单元格中输入以下公式:

    =INDEX(坐标表!$B$2:$B$4, MATCH(A2, 坐标表!$A$2:$A$4, 0))

    其中:

    • 坐标表!$B$2:$B$4:坐标表中包含坐标数据的列。
    • MATCH(A2, 坐标表!$A$2:$A$4, 0):查找物料编号在坐标表中的位置。
  3. 向下复制公式,将坐标数据填充到整个BOM表中。

五、数据透视表分析

数据透视表可以帮助你快速汇总和分析数据,尤其适用于大型数据集。

创建数据透视表

  1. 选择数据范围,点击“插入”选项卡,然后选择“数据透视表”。
  2. 在弹出的对话框中选择数据源和放置数据透视表的位置。
  3. 在数据透视表字段列表中,将物料编号、物料名称、数量和坐标分别拖动到相应的区域。

分析和展示结果

通过数据透视表,你可以快速查看各物料的数量和存储位置,并进行进一步的分析和决策。

六、添加辅助列进行数据匹配

辅助列可以帮助你更好地管理和整合数据,尤其是在处理复杂数据时。

创建辅助列

  1. 在BOM表和坐标表中分别添加辅助列,用于标记数据的唯一性。
  2. 在辅助列中输入公式,例如:
    =A2 & "-" & B2

    其中,A2B2分别表示物料编号和其他标识信息。

匹配数据

使用VLOOKUP或INDEX和MATCH函数,通过辅助列进行数据匹配和整合。

七、自动化整合过程

使用宏

如果你需要频繁进行数据整合,可以考虑使用Excel的VBA(Visual Basic for Applications)编写宏,以自动化整合过程。

编写和运行宏

  1. 在Excel中按Alt + F11打开VBA编辑器。
  2. 在VBA编辑器中插入一个新模块,然后输入以下代码:
    Sub IntegrateBOMAndCoordinates()

    Dim wsBOM As Worksheet

    Dim wsCoordinates As Worksheet

    Dim lastRowBOM As Long

    Dim lastRowCoordinates As Long

    Dim i As Long

    Dim j As Long

    Set wsBOM = ThisWorkbook.Sheets("BOM")

    Set wsCoordinates = ThisWorkbook.Sheets("Coordinates")

    lastRowBOM = wsBOM.Cells(wsBOM.Rows.Count, "A").End(xlUp).Row

    lastRowCoordinates = wsCoordinates.Cells(wsCoordinates.Rows.Count, "A").End(xlUp).Row

    For i = 2 To lastRowBOM

    For j = 2 To lastRowCoordinates

    If wsBOM.Cells(i, 1).Value = wsCoordinates.Cells(j, 1).Value Then

    wsBOM.Cells(i, 4).Value = wsCoordinates.Cells(j, 2).Value

    Exit For

    End If

    Next j

    Next i

    End Sub

  3. 关闭VBA编辑器,回到Excel工作表,按Alt + F8打开宏对话框,选择IntegrateBOMAndCoordinates宏并运行。

优化和维护宏

定期检查和优化宏代码,以确保其高效运行,并根据需求进行调整。

八、实际案例分析

案例一:电子元件生产

在电子元件生产中,BOM和坐标整合可以帮助生产经理快速定位所需物料,从而提高生产效率。例如,通过VLOOKUP函数,将电阻、电容和二极管等元件的坐标整合到BOM表中,生产经理可以根据坐标快速找到所需元件。

案例二:汽车制造

在汽车制造中,BOM和坐标整合可以帮助仓库管理员高效管理库存。例如,通过INDEX和MATCH函数,将发动机、变速箱和轮胎等零部件的坐标整合到BOM表中,仓库管理员可以根据坐标快速找到所需零部件。

案例三:日用消费品生产

在日用消费品生产中,BOM和坐标整合可以帮助生产计划员优化生产计划。例如,通过数据透视表,分析各物料的数量和存储位置,生产计划员可以更好地安排生产任务。

九、总结与展望

通过VLOOKUP函数、应用INDEX和MATCH函数、进行数据透视表分析、添加辅助列进行数据匹配,这些方法可以有效地将坐标与BOM整合起来,从而提高生产效率和管理水平。随着技术的不断发展,未来可以期待更多自动化和智能化的工具和方法,进一步提升BOM和坐标整合的效率和准确性。

无论是在电子元件生产、汽车制造还是日用消费品生产中,BOM和坐标整合都是一项重要的任务。通过合理应用Excel中的各种函数和工具,可以实现高效的数据整合和管理,为企业带来更大的效益。

相关问答FAQs:

Q: 如何将EXCEL中的坐标与BOM整合?
A: 将EXCEL中的坐标与BOM整合可以通过以下步骤完成:

  1. 首先,打开EXCEL表格,并确保坐标信息和BOM信息分别位于不同的工作表中。
  2. 接下来,确定坐标和BOM信息之间的关联字段,例如零件号或名称。
  3. 然后,使用VLOOKUP函数或其他适合的函数将坐标信息与BOM信息进行匹配。这样,你就可以通过一个公式将坐标信息引入到BOM表格中。
  4. 在整合过程中,确保对数据进行适当的验证和清理,以避免错误或重复数据的引入。
  5. 最后,保存整合后的数据,并根据需要进行进一步的数据分析或报告生成。

Q: 在EXCEL中如何将坐标和BOM信息关联起来?
A: 若要在EXCEL中将坐标和BOM信息关联起来,可以使用VLOOKUP函数或其他适合的函数。以下是一个简单的步骤:

  1. 首先,确定坐标和BOM信息之间的共同字段,例如零件号或名称。
  2. 在BOM表格中,创建一个新的列,用于存储关联的坐标信息。
  3. 在该新列的第一行,使用VLOOKUP函数(或其他适用的函数)来查找与当前行中的共同字段匹配的坐标信息。
  4. 设置适当的参数,例如指定查找范围和返回值的位置。
  5. 将公式应用到整个新列中,使所有的BOM信息都与相应的坐标关联起来。
  6. 根据需要,可以根据关联的坐标信息进行进一步的数据分析或操作。

Q: 如何确保在EXCEL中坐标和BOM信息整合的准确性?
A: 为了确保在EXCEL中坐标和BOM信息的整合准确无误,可以采取以下措施:

  1. 首先,确保坐标和BOM信息的共同字段(例如零件号或名称)是正确的,并且在两个表格中的命名一致。
  2. 在进行整合之前,先对数据进行清理和验证。删除重复的数据行,修复任何错误或不完整的数据。
  3. 在使用VLOOKUP函数或其他函数进行匹配时,确保正确设置参数,例如指定正确的查找范围和返回值的位置。
  4. 对整合后的数据进行比对和核对,确保每个坐标与相应的BOM信息匹配。
  5. 在整合过程中,使用合适的筛选和排序功能,以便更容易发现任何错误或不匹配的数据。
  6. 如果可能的话,进行手动验证,例如逐行检查坐标和BOM信息是否一致。
  7. 最后,保存整合后的数据,并在进一步的数据分析或报告生成之前进行最终的检查和审查。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4347532

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部